    yer it was a bit as i had to change over the entire front harness to have everything plug and play. pulling the whole dash out and changing the gear over was the most time consuming.did it in a weekend with help from a mate. he did the mechanical part and i did the electricals.
    note that the extractor flange that bolts to the exhaust is the oposite way to the da9. will need to change the cat if over if the bolts arent rusted on.
